About Shuqu Qian

Shuqu Qian is a scholar working on Computational Theory and Mathematics, Artificial Intelligence and Control and Systems Engineering, having authored 22 papers that have together received 401 indexed citations. Recurring topics across this work include Metaheuristic Optimization Algorithms Research (11 papers), Advanced Multi-Objective Optimization Algorithms (8 papers) and Artificial Immune Systems Applications (7 papers). The work is most often cited by research in Computational Theory and Mathematics (108 citations), Artificial Intelligence (131 citations) and Mechanical Engineering (117 citations). Shuqu Qian has collaborated with scholars based in China and Brazil. Frequent co-authors include Zhuhong Zhang, Dong Zhu, Ningsong Qu, Yongbin Zeng, Yongqiang Ye, Guofeng Xu, Bin Jiang, Wang Jian-hong, Licai Liu and Yanmin Liu. Their work appears in journals such as SHILAP Revista de lepidopterología, Energy and IEEE Transactions on Cybernetics.
